N325987 May 11, 2022 CLA-2-85:OT:RR:NC:N2:220 CATEGORY: Classification TARIFF NO.: 8504.40.9550; 9903.88.03 Elizabeth McGuffin Dollar General 100 Mission Ridge Goodlettsville, TN 37072 RE: The tariff classification of electric chargers from China Dear Ms. McGuffin: In your letter dated May 09, 2022, you requested a tariff classification ruling. The item under consideration is referred to as the Wall Outlet USB-A Dual Port Charger (Wall Charger), SKU 33112501. The Wall Charger is described as a rectangular plastic enclosure housing a printed circuit board assembly, with a two-prong electrical plug on one side and two USB Type-A sockets on the other side. In use, the Wall Charger is plugged into a standard receptacle and rectifies/converts alternating current to direct current. You state that the Wall Charger can be utilized to charge various electronic devices, such as tablets, watches, speakers, phones, etc. The applicable subheading for the Wall Outlet USB-A Dual Port Charger, SKU 33112501 will be 8504.40.9550, Harmonized Tariff Schedule of the United States (HTSUS), which provides for “Electrical transformers and static converters…: Other: Rectifiers and rectifying apparatus: Other.” The general rate of duty will be Free. Pursuant to U.S. Note 20 to Subchapter III, Chapter 99, HTSUS, products of China classified under subheadings 8504.40.9550, HTSUS, unless specifically excluded, are subject to an additional 25 percent ad valorem rate of duty. At the time of importation, you must report the Chapter 99 subheading, i.e., 9903.88.03, in addition to subheadings 8504.40.9550, HTSUS, listed above. The HTSUS is subject to periodic amendment so you should exercise reasonable care in monitoring the status of goods covered by the Note cited above and the applicable Chapter 99 subheading.
